This book will bring you up to date on psychiatry including its medical psychological and social approaches It shows you how to turn your weaknesses into strength You will learn how to automate problem solving You will discover how to become an inventor If you face difficult choices on questions of right and wrong you will find here a guide based on reason and logic not on authority Have you wondered if you can be religious without having to believe something at odds with reason and science In short you most certainly can You will find a synthesis of the wisdom of great thinkers down through the ages If you have wondered where all the heroes have gone you will find them You may find that you are one too Finally you will discover the ingredients for personal invincibility.
